Many different methods have been used to specify user interfaces: algebraic specification, grammars, task description languages, transition diagrams with and without extensions, rule-based systems, and by demonstration. However, none of these methods has been widely adopted. Current user interfaces are still built by writing a program, perhaps with the aid of a UIMS. There are two principal reasons for this. First, specification languages are difficult to use. Reading a specification and understanding its exact meaning is very difficult. Writing a correct specification is even more difficult. Second, most specification languages are not executable. This means that after the user interface programmer makes the effort to write a specification...
The generation of the dialogue description from an algebraic specification of the application and it...
Part 1: Long and Short PapersInternational audienceA User Interface Description Language (UIDL) is a...
Abstract — A user interface description language (UIDL) consists of a specification language that de...
Many different methods have been used to specify user interfaces: algebraic specification, grammars,...
Many different methods have been used to specify user interfaces: algebraic specification, grammars,...
Many different methods have been used to specify user interfaces: algebraic specification, grammars,...
When the user interface should be specified, a picture is worth a thou-sand words, and the worst thi...
When the user interface should be specified, a picture is worth a thou-sand words, and the worst thi...
Introduction Algebraic or equational specifications are popular due to their simplicity. We advocat...
This paper presents an object-oriented approach for the specification of graphical user interfaces. ...
User Interface Management Systems have signigicantly reduced the effort required to build a user int...
When the user interface (UI) has to be specified, a picture is worth a thousand words and the worst ...
User Interface Management Systems have significantly reduced the effort required to build a user int...
A user interface description language (UIDL) consists of a specification language that describes var...
Abstract. Formal methods have been successfully used to specify graphic [1,2] and interactive system...
The generation of the dialogue description from an algebraic specification of the application and it...
Part 1: Long and Short PapersInternational audienceA User Interface Description Language (UIDL) is a...
Abstract — A user interface description language (UIDL) consists of a specification language that de...
Many different methods have been used to specify user interfaces: algebraic specification, grammars,...
Many different methods have been used to specify user interfaces: algebraic specification, grammars,...
Many different methods have been used to specify user interfaces: algebraic specification, grammars,...
When the user interface should be specified, a picture is worth a thou-sand words, and the worst thi...
When the user interface should be specified, a picture is worth a thou-sand words, and the worst thi...
Introduction Algebraic or equational specifications are popular due to their simplicity. We advocat...
This paper presents an object-oriented approach for the specification of graphical user interfaces. ...
User Interface Management Systems have signigicantly reduced the effort required to build a user int...
When the user interface (UI) has to be specified, a picture is worth a thousand words and the worst ...
User Interface Management Systems have significantly reduced the effort required to build a user int...
A user interface description language (UIDL) consists of a specification language that describes var...
Abstract. Formal methods have been successfully used to specify graphic [1,2] and interactive system...
The generation of the dialogue description from an algebraic specification of the application and it...
Part 1: Long and Short PapersInternational audienceA User Interface Description Language (UIDL) is a...
Abstract — A user interface description language (UIDL) consists of a specification language that de...